Koch Agronomic Services is purchasing Compass Minerals North American micronutrient assets, the global intellectual property rights, with trademarks and patents, and certain other assets associated with the Wolf Trax, Rocket Seeds and Hydro Bullet product platforms. The sale agreement includes intellectual property, inventory, customer and marketing materials, and research and development projects already in progress for those product lines.
The transaction is expected to close in April 2021, subject to customary closing conditions.
“Today’s announcement, combined with the previously announced sale of our South America specialty plant nutrition business, highlights our strategic focus on strengthening our balance sheet and maximizing the productivity of our core operations,” said Kevin S. Crutchfield, Compass Minerals president and CEO.
